文章浏览阅读3.5k次。我模拟一辆卡车从仓库装载包裹。 我有卡车超载的问题。 我尝试了两种方法,但卡车总是会承受比其容量更大的负荷。 我认为这是由于double和...
12-13 350
Java中BigDecimal的用法 |
bigdecimal赋值,bigdecimal转为字符串
BigInteger&BigDecimal BigInteger 1、赋值:1、BigInteger a=new BigInteger("1"); 2、BigInteger b=BigInteger.valueOf(1); 3、A=BigInteger.ONE 1 4、B=BigBigDecimal(double) 创建一个具有参数所指定双精度值的对象BigDecimal(long) 创建一个具有参数所指定长整数值的对象BigDecimal(String) 创建一个具有参数所
要给一个BigDecimal重新赋值,可以使用其set方法。以下是一个示例代码:import java.math.BigDecimal; public class Main { public static void main(String[] int类型是基本类型,和BigDecimal类型是两种概念,正因为这样,所以不可以再次赋值,这样也就失去了封装的意义了。如果你觉得不方便,可以自己写一个类,实现一下
相对应的,引用数据类型变量的值必须是new出来的内存空间地址值,而我们可以将一个基本类型的值赋值给一个基本类型包装类的引用。原因同样在于Java又”偷偷地”自动地进行了基本数据类BigDecimal bigDecimalB = bigDecimalA; 和其他Java对象一样,BigDecimal对象可以像普通变量一样进行赋值。在上述代码中,bigDecimalB的值和bigDecimalA的值相等
BigDecimal b2 = BigDecimal.ZERO;2.1.2 赋值BigDecimal b2 =new BigDecimal("100");注:必须要⽤string类型赋值,⽽不能⽤float和double.2.2⽐较⼤⼩ if(apareTo(b)==-System.out.println("new BigDecimal(String.valueOf("+d1+"))=" + newBigDecimal(String.valueOf(d1))); System.out.println("new BigDecimal(String.valueOf(
后台-插件-广告管理-内容页尾部广告(手机) |
标签: bigdecimal转为字符串
相关文章
文章浏览阅读3.5k次。我模拟一辆卡车从仓库装载包裹。 我有卡车超载的问题。 我尝试了两种方法,但卡车总是会承受比其容量更大的负荷。 我认为这是由于double和...
12-13 350
BigDecimal的divide方法的第一个参数(divisor)表示除数,第二个参数(scale)表示小数点后保留位数。被除数则是BigDecimal对象本身。使用BigDecimal进行计算时,要...
12-13 350
转--BigDecimal用法详解 一、BigDecimal介绍 Java在java.math包中提供的API类BigDecimal,用来对超过16位有效位的数进行精确的运算。双精度浮点型变量double可以处理16位有效...
12-13 350
import numpy as npa = np.array([['-0.99', '', '0.56', '0.56', '-2.02', '-...
12-13 350
发表评论
评论列表